Honeymoon South America

With 5 beautiful and exotic countries to choose from and a myriad of different destinations, a honeymoon in South America offers newly-weds an incredible experience. You can lounge in elegant resorts along Brazil’s tropical Atlantic coast, marvel at Machu Picchu through dawn mists, or be captivated by the unique creatures and striking landscapes of the Galapagos Islands. For the adventurous, Chile is the ultimate getaway with everything from spectacular desert scenery to mighty mountain glaciers, all while staying in luxury accommodation. If you are looking for something different our expertise in tailor-made travel to the world’s most vibrant and romantic continent will leave you with unforgettable memories.

Atlantic Breeze

Day 1 Departure from Dublin
Day 2 Arrival in Buenos Aires
Day 3 Afternoon city tour of the “Paris of Latin America”
Day 4 Day at leisure for shopping/relaxation
Day 5 Private tour along the Tigre estuaries. Evening tango show and dinner
Day 6 Flight to Iguazu Falls. Afternoon at leisure
Day 7 Full day on the Argentinean Side
Day 8 Half day on the Brazilian Side. Evening flight to Rio de Janeiro
Day 9 Full day tour of Rio: Corcovado and Sugar Loaf mountain with lunch
Day 10 Day at leisure to relax on Copacabana beach/shopping
Day 11 Boat trip on beautiful Guanabara Bay
Day 12 Half day to the Tijuca National Park in Rio
Day 13 Transfer to Buzios, 2.5 hours east
Day 14 Day at leisure
Day 15 Day at leisure
Day 16 Day at leisure
Day 17 Transfer back to Rio and return flight back to Madrid.
Day 18 Arrival in Dublin

Prices from excl. taxes: €3,785 per person

Pacific Paradise

Day 1 Departure from Dublin. Overnight in Madrid
Day 2 Arrival in Quito
Day 3 Afternoon city tour
Day 4 Day trip to Cotopaxi National Park
Day 5 Excursion with lunch to the Otavalo market
Day 6 Flight to Galapagos via Guayaquil. Arrival at cruise departure
Day 7 Galapagos cruise. Daily excursions (full board)
Day 8 Galapagos cruise. Daily excursions (full board)
Day 9 Galapagos cruise. Daily excursions (full board)
Day 10 Flight back to Guayaquil. Tour of the Riverside “Malecon” by night
Day 11 Flight to Lima.
Day 12 Flight to Cuzco. Afternoon at leisure
Day 13 Afternoon city tour
Day 14 Day at leisure
Day 15 Day trip to the Sacred Valley of the Incas. Overnight
Day 16 Morning train to Machu Picchu. Full day at the ruins
Day 17 Sunrise trip to Machu Picchu. Return train back to Cuzco. Overnight
Day 18 Day at leisure
Day 19 Flight to Lima and Colonial city tour and departure for Madrid
Day 20 Arrival back in Dublin

Price from: €5,175 per person excl. Taxes
